Abstract
This is first report of balloon atrioseptotomy in Korean literature. We experienced one month old. male newborn who had a coinplete transposition of the great vessels with large patent ductus arteriosus. The patient was allegedly doing well until one month of age when he developed dyspnea and cyanosis on crying. There was 3/6 ejection type systolic murmur, maximal at the U.L.S.B. and also well heard all over the precordium. Clinical impression of cyanotic congenital heart disease, complete transposition of the great vessels was entertained by chest X-ray and E.K.G. findings. Immediatelly after the clinical impression was confirmed by cardiac catheterization and selective cineangiocardiogram, balloon septotomy was performed with the clinical improvement. However, he became dyspneic with increasing cyanosis and hematocrit rose to pre-balloon atrioseptotomy level (51%). In view of clinical course, surgical creation of interatrial septal defect by inflow occlusion technique was done two weeks after balloon atrioseptotomy with marked clinical improvement. The patient will be closely followed at the out-patient dispensary.
